What will be the consequences of Pakistan boycotting Indias match

Chandigarh: Pakistan has refused to play a match against India in the T20 World Cup. The Pakistan government had said on Sunday that their team will play the tournament but will not play a match with India. The International Cricket Council has asked the Pakistan Cricket Board to reconsider its decision.

**Risk of being eliminated from the group stage
According to the International Cricket Board's Playing Conditions, boycotting the match will damage Pakistan's own run rate. Clause 16.10.7 states that in such a situation, Pakistan's 20 overs will be counted as zero runs, while India's will not have a single over counted. Due to this, Pakistan's run rate may remain negative even after winning the remaining matches.
In addition to India and Pakistan, Group A includes Namibia, Netherlands and the United States. If Pakistan loses even one of the remaining 3 matches, the team will be eliminated from the group stage. It should be remembered that in the last World Cup, America had defeated Pakistan and eliminated them from the group stage and the Netherlands has also been making big upsets in the International Cricket Board tournaments.
The International Cricket Board may ban Pakistan from playing the World Cup
The International Cricket Board has asked Pakistan to reconsider its decision. Now the International Cricket Board will ask the Pakistan Cricket Board why they boycotted? If Pakistan does not give a satisfactory answer, the International Cricket Board may also ban Pakistan from playing this World Cup, but this is unlikely.
The Pakistan Super League will not get a 'no objection certificate'
Pakistan cannot cite security reasons in this case, because the Pakistan team is going to play all its matches in Sri Lanka instead of India. Even if the Pakistan Cricket Board gives a reason for supporting Bangladesh, the International Cricket Board can take action because the International Cricket Board had already threatened the Pakistan Cricket Board that if it supports Bangladesh, the Pakistan Super League will not get a 'no objection certificate'.
What will Pakistan do if India comes out in the knockout stage?
Pakistan has refused to play against India in the group stage, but the board has not clarified whether Pakistan's team will play or not if Team India comes out in the knockout (semi-final or final)? International Cricket Board sources said that a response will be sought from Pakistan.
If the reason is not satisfactory, strict action will be taken on the Pakistan Cricket Board. Pakistani team captain Salman Ali Agha said on the Pakistan Cricket Board's decision, 'We only want to play the World Cup. If the government has refused to play against a particular team, then we will comply with it. Our focus is on showing our 100% game in the tournament.'

**Difficulty in getting hosting from the International Cricket Board
Pakistan hosted the Champions Trophy in 2025. Pakistan hosted an international cricket board tournament after 29 years. Now the International Cricket Board can also remove Pakistan from hosting in the future because the India-Pakistan match increases the International Cricket Board's revenue, now due to the lack of a match, the International Cricket Board's revenue may decrease. To compensate for this loss, the International Cricket Board can now also reduce the annual revenue share (share of earnings) that Pakistan gets.
